75CC Aeroworks YAK questions
I have a 3w80 twin. I am wondering if it will fit cleanly inside the cowl of the Yak from Aeroworks Quick Build Series. I am not wanting want to have the jugs hanging outside the cowl. If you could atleast tell me the inside dementions of the cowl. Thanks everyone for looking....

RE: 75CC Aeroworks YAK questions
It definitely should fit, especially if it is narrower than a DA 100, which it should be. The Aeroworks boys shoved the DA 100 into the cowl and it fit without touching. Of course this was without the plug caps and didn't account for engine offset due to right thrust. Still, your 80 should fit no problem.
